Output 83689ad91a71caafb866614c1a71e478dee3df2fb9080b0b9ca0ce49138e5c0b:0

value
430921
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e9f55a211a4e01822307402755ed1400acb3fad OP_EQUAL
address
3Eh8kYDpZPJBucbXU8ii4nb6JdYxSZVbhg
transaction
83689ad91a71caafb866614c1a71e478dee3df2fb9080b0b9ca0ce49138e5c0b
spent
true